NFL Week 8 Power Rankings: Ravens catapult into top 3 after demolishing Lions, Steelers also make huge leap

Ravens soar into top 3 NFL Week 8 Power Rankings following dominant win over Lions, Steelers also make remarkable ascent The Baltimore Ravens’ new-look passing attack finally showed up in their game against the Detroit Lions. Lamar Jackson had an outstanding performance, throwing for 357 yards, three touchdowns, and no interceptions. The Ravens’ offense clicked, … Read more